1. Make Sure You Have Enough Storage (This Is Critical)

One of the biggest issues users face during major iOS updates is insufficient storage. iOS 26.4 is a large update — especially if you're coming from a beta version.

📌 Expected Update Size

Update PathApprox. SizeNotes
iOS 26.3 → iOS 26.42–3 GBRequires double free space
iOS 26.3.1 → iOS 26.42–3 GBSmooth update
iOS 26.4 Beta → RC7–9 GBFull reinstall of iOS
Older iOS 26 versions → 26.43–5 GBDepends on device

📌 Recommended Free Space

You should have at least:

➡️ 10–15 GB free space

Even if the update file is smaller, iOS needs extra space to unpack and install the update safely.

iPhone Storage

How to Check Your iPhone Storage

  1. Open Settings
  2. Tap General
  3. Tap iPhone Storage

Here, you’ll see:

  • Total storage
  • Used storage
  • Recommendations
  • Apps consuming the most space

Quickest Way to Free Up Storage

If you’re low on space, the fastest method is:

Delete apps with large “Documents & Data” files

Some apps may be only 300–800 MB in size, but their cached data can reach 5–10 GB.

Examples:

  • Instagram
  • TikTok
  • YouTube
  • Safari
  • Games

Pro Tip:

Delete the app → Update your iPhone → Reinstall the app This instantly frees up gigabytes without losing your account or login.

2. Backup Your iPhone (Don’t Skip This Step)

Even though iOS updates are usually smooth, there’s always a small chance something can go wrong.

A backup ensures your:

  • Photos
  • Messages
  • Contacts
  • Apps
  • Settings

…are safe no matter what happens.

Two Ways to Backup Your iPhone

A. iCloud Backup

  1. Go to Settings
  2. Tap your Apple ID
  3. Select iCloud
  4. Tap iCloud Backup
  5. Hit Back Up Now

B. Computer Backup (Mac or Windows)

  • Connect your iPhone
  • Open Finder (Mac) or iTunes (Windows)
  • Select Back Up Now

This method is faster and more reliable.

3. Understand Your Update Path (Beta Users Must Read This)

There are two types of users updating to iOS 26.4:

A. If You’re on iOS 26.3 or 26.3.1

Your update process is simple:

  1. Go to Settings → General → Software Update
  2. Tap Download and Install

You’ll see the public version of iOS 26.4 immediately once Apple releases it.

B. If You’re on iOS 26.4 Beta

Your experience will be different depending on your version.

iOS 26.4 Beta

Scenario 1: You’re on iOS 26.4 RC

You already have the same build Apple will release publicly. You may not see any update unless Apple pushes a new build number.

Scenario 2: You’re on iOS 26.4 Beta 1–4

You have two choices:

Option 1: Update to RC

Recommended because:

  • It’s the final version
  • No need to wait for public release

Option 2: Turn Off Beta Updates

  • Go to Settings → General → Software Update
  • Tap Beta Updates
  • Turn it Off

Now you’ll only receive the public version when it releases.

7. Final Checklist Before Updating

Here’s a quick summary to ensure you’re fully ready:

Free up at least 10–15 GB
Backup your iPhone
Charge your device above 50%
Connect to stable Wi‑Fi
Turn off beta updates (if needed)
Check compatibility
Keep your Apple ID password handy

Once everything is ready, go ahead and update confidently.
